Output 8d66b49f8b46ea59315410dfd09fd126e3364cd8eba4436dc37285508654830a:52

value
182721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d843f774d92aed0fa9e2f0794070f3bee3047926 OP_EQUAL
address
3MQXJPB8SkcsqJpcYtHWoZfpuFQT98tqyn
transaction
8d66b49f8b46ea59315410dfd09fd126e3364cd8eba4436dc37285508654830a
spent
true